Pattern Overview
Heat Constipation is a common pattern in chronic constipation, characterized by excessive colon water absorption, dry hard stools, abdominal distension, red face, and thirst. The core pathogenesis is accumulation of Heat in the Yangming channel, causing excessive fluid absorption in the colon, dry stools, and difficulty in defecation.
